注意:以上内容是伪代码,实际调用API时需要根据具体的编程语言和开发环境进行相应的配置和调用。
参数说明
调用ChatGPT API时,需要提供一些必要的参数来指定调用方式和内容。以下是一些常用的参数:
engine:指定使用的模型引擎,如gpt-3.5-turbo、gpt-4.0-turbo等。
prompt:指定用户的提示文本,从这个文本开始生成回复。
max_tokens:指定生成回复的最大长度。
返回结果
调用ChatGPT API后,将返回一个包含生成的回复信息的对象。可以通过访问该对象的属性来获取回复的内容。
{
‘id’: ‘chatcmpl-6p9XYPYSTTRi0xEviKjjilqrWU2Ve’,
‘object’: ‘completion’,
‘created’: 1677649420,
‘model’: ‘text-davinci-003’,
‘choices’: [
{
‘message’: {
‘content’: ‘Hello, how can I help you today?’,
‘id’: ‘chatcmpl-6p9XYPYSTTRi0xEviKjjilqrWU2Ve.0’,
‘role’: ‘assistant’,
‘type’: ‘text’
},
‘finish_reason’: ‘stop’,
‘index’: 0
}
]
}
在上面的示例中,’content’字段包含了生成的回复内容。
注意事项
在使用ChatGPT API时,需要注意以下几点:
合理设置生成回复的长度,避免生成过长或过短的回复。
及时过滤和处理用户生成内容,确保符合政策和法规要求。
根据实际需求合理配置调用参数,控制请求的频率和配额。
结语
通过使用ChatGPT API,开发者可以轻松地集成聊天生成模型到自己的应用程序中,为用户提供更智能、交互式的体验。使用ChatGPT API可以实现快速、实时的响应,提升应用程序的互动性。然而,在使用ChatGPT API时,开发者需要注意使用限制,并遵守OpenAI的使用政策。